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A mobile platform includes a base having a first surface and at least one drive wheel coupled to the base so as to movable with respect to the base first surface. A drive wheel retention mechanism is coupled to the at least one drive wheel and is structured to retain the at least one drive wheel in a first position in which the at least one drive wheel extends to a first distance from the first surface along a first side of the first surface. A plurality of roller elements is also coupled to the base and is structured to extend to a distance from the first surface along the first side of the first surface. The distance of the plurality of roller elements from the first surface is less than the first distance of the at least one drive wheel from the first surface.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A mobile platform comprising: a base having a first surface; at least one drive wheel coupled to the base so as to be movable with respect to the base first surface; a drive wheel retention mechanism coupled to the at least one drive wheel, the drive wheel retention mechanism being structured to retain the at least one drive wheel in a first position in which the at least one drive wheel extends to a first distance of the at least one drive wheel from the first surface along a first side of the first surface, the drive wheel retention mechanism being deactivable to enable movement of the at least one drive wheel with respect to the base first surface, the drive wheel retention mechanism including at least one pyrotechnic fastener coupled to the at least one drive wheel and to the base, the at least one pyrotechnic fastener being operable to break the at least one pyrotechnic fastener so as to deactivate the drive wheel retention mechanism to permit movement of the at least one drive wheel; and a plurality of roller elements coupled to the base, the plurality of roller elements being structured to extend to a distance of the plurality of roller elements from the first surface along the first side of the first surface, wherein the distance of the plurality of roller elements from the first surface is less than the first distance of the at least one drive wheel from the base first surface. 2. The mobile platform of claim 1 , wherein the mobile platform further comprises a drive wheel repositioning mechanism coupled to the at least one drive wheel and structured to move the at least one drive wheel to a second position of the at least one drive wheel in which the at least one drive wheel extends to a second distance of the at least one drive wheel from the base first surface upon deactivation of the drive wheel retention mechanism. 3. The mobile platform of claim 2 wherein the drive wheel repositioning mechanism comprises at least one spring member coupling the at least one drive wheel to a portion of the mobile platform which is not movable with respect to the base. 4. The mobile platform of claim 2 wherein the second distance of the at least one drive wheel from the first surface is less than the distance of the plurality of roller elements from the base first surface and is along the first side of the base first surface. 5. The mobile platform of claim 2 wherein the second distance of the at least one drive wheel from the first surface is a distance from the base first surface along a second side of the base first surface opposite the first side. 6. A mobile platform comprising: a base having a first surface; at least one drive wheel coupled to the base so as to be movable with respect to the base first surface; a drive wheel retention mechanism coupled to the at least one drive wheel, the drive wheel retention mechanism being structured to retain the at least one drive wheel in a first position of the at least one drive wheel in which the at least one drive wheel extends to a first distance of the at least one drive wheel from the first surface along a first side of the first surface; a plurality of roller elements coupled to the base, the plurality of roller elements being structured to extend to a distance of the plurality of roller elements from the first surface along the first side of the first surface, wherein the distance of the plurality of roller elements from the first surface is less than the first distance of the at least one drive wheel from the base first surface; at least one steerable wheel coupled to the base so as to be movable with respect to the base first surface; and a steerable wheel retention mechanism coupled to the at least one steerable wheel and to the base, the steerable wheel retention mechanism being structured to retain the at least one steerable wheel in a first position of the at least one steerable wheel in which the at least one steerable wheel extends to a first distance of the at least one steerable wheel from the base first surface along the first side of the base first surface, wherein the distance of the plurality of roller elements from the first surface is less than the first distance of the at least one steerable wheel from the base first surface, wherein the at least one steerable wheel is structured to be movable independently of the at least one drive wheel. 7. The mobile platform of claim 6 further comprising a steerable wheel repositioning mechanism coupled to the at least one steerable wheel and structured to move the at least one steerable wheel to a second position of the at least one steerable wheel in which the at least one steerable wheel extends to a second distance of the at least one steerable wheel from the base first surface, upon deactivation of the steerable wheel retention mechanism. 8. The mobile platform of claim 7 wherein the second distance of the at least one steerable wheel from the base first surface is different from the second distance of the at least one drive wheel from the base first surface. 9. The mobile platform of claim 7 wherein the second distance of the at least one steerable wheel from the base first surface is less than the distance of the plurality of roller elements from the base first surface and along the first side of the base first surface. 10. The mobile platform of claim 7 wherein the second distance of the at least one steerable wheel from the base first surface is a distance from the base first surface along a second side of the base first surface opposite the first side. 11. The mobile platform of claim 7 wherein the steerable wheel retention mechanism comprises at least one pyrotechnic fastener coupled to the at least one steerable wheel and to the base, the at least one pyrotechnic fastener being operable to break the at least one pyrotechnic fastener so as to deactivate the steerable wheel retention mechanism to permit movement of the at least one steerable wheel. 12.
